www.rulerbox.com的IP地址是:85.121.148.223 数字IP:1434031327
ASN归属地 :罗马尼亚 Romania Bucharest
IPV4地址 | 85.121.148.223 |
数字IP地址 | 1434031327 |
IPV6地址 | 0000:0000:0000:0000:0000:ffff:5579:94df |
映射IPv6地址 | ::ffff:5579:94df |
兼容IPv6地址 | ::5579:94df |
兼容IPV4的IPV6地址 | 0:0:0:0:0:0:85.121.148.223 |
::85.121.148.223 |
85.121.148.223 2025-07-02----2025-07-03
93.157.106.136 2025-06-13----2025-06-13
221.228.32.13 2025-04-28----2025-06-12
38.162.126.216 2025-04-28----2025-04-28
154.23.160.223 2025-01-19----2025-01-19
104.206.129.64 2022-10-27----2023-07-15
164.155.26.92 2020-09-30----2021-04-21
156.234.51.176 2020-07-26----2020-08-26
www.rulerbox.com 2025-07-02----2025-07-03
www.ykyht.com 2025-06-05----2025-06-05
akizaku.com 2025-06-04----2025-06-04
seaoftweets.com 2025-05-24----2025-06-22